Miles Parsons is an Adjunct Research Fellow at the UWA Oceans Institute, The University of Western Australia. His work aligns with UN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) related to environmental conservation and sustainable marine industries.
Parsons specializes in acoustic monitoring of marine ecosystems, particularly coral reefs and seismic survey impacts. His research spans bioacoustics, environmental monitoring, and large-scale experiments, often focusing on Australia's marine biodiversity.
Recent publications analyze soundscapes in coral reefs, the ecological differences among reef habitats, and seismic source experiments on pearl oysters. He collaborates with institutions like the Australian Institute of Marine Science and contributes datasets to platforms like Zenodo.
